C# Class Wire.ValueSerializers.ValueSerializer

Afficher le fichier Open project: akkadotnet/Wire Class Usage Examples

Méthodes publiques

Méthode Description
EmitReadValue ( [ c, int stream, int session, [ field ) : int
EmitWriteValue ( ICompiler c, int stream, int fieldValue, int session ) : void
GetElementType ( ) : Type
ReadValue ( [ stream, [ session ) : object
WriteManifest ( [ stream, [ session ) : void
WriteValue ( [ stream, object value, [ session ) : void

Méthodes protégées

Méthode Description
GetStatic ( [ expression, [ expectedReturnType ) : MethodInfo

Method Details

EmitReadValue() public méthode

public EmitReadValue ( [ c, int stream, int session, [ field ) : int
c [
stream int
session int
field [
Résultat int

EmitWriteValue() public méthode

public EmitWriteValue ( ICompiler c, int stream, int fieldValue, int session ) : void
c ICompiler
stream int
fieldValue int
session int
Résultat void

GetElementType() public abstract méthode

public abstract GetElementType ( ) : Type
Résultat System.Type

GetStatic() protected static méthode

protected static GetStatic ( [ expression, [ expectedReturnType ) : MethodInfo
expression [
expectedReturnType [
Résultat MethodInfo

ReadValue() public abstract méthode

public abstract ReadValue ( [ stream, [ session ) : object
stream [
session [
Résultat object

WriteManifest() public abstract méthode

public abstract WriteManifest ( [ stream, [ session ) : void
stream [
session [
Résultat void

WriteValue() public abstract méthode

public abstract WriteValue ( [ stream, object value, [ session ) : void
stream [
value object
session [
Résultat void